Key Terms
Assessment
Evaluation
Testing
Measurement
A test is a tool or an instrument that is formally used to assess pupils' performance in a certain ability.
The process for gathering evidence of pupils' performance
Making judgement or determining the value of students’ learning (Pass/Fail)
A quantitative description of a certain characteristic
Note
we measure distance, we assess learning, and we evaluate results in terms of some set of criteria.
